Common Stock
The stock outstanding when a corporation has issued only one class of stock.
Dividend Yield
A ratio, computed by dividing the annual dividends paid per share of common stock by the market price per share at a specific date, that indicates the rate of return to stockholders in terms of cash dividend distributions.
Par Value
A dollar amount assigned to each share of stock.
Unusual Items
Non-recurring or rare expenses or revenues that are not expected to happen regularly and are outside the ordinary activities of a business.
